# How to Select a Reliable Zhejiang Ratchet Handle Supplier for Bulk Hardware Procurement

If you have ever sent a ratchet handle inquiry to a Chinese supplier only to receive a quote 30% lower or higher than your expected budget,or received a sample that does not match your required torque performance at all,the root cause is rarely intentional misquoting.In our 20+ years working with global hardware procurement teams,the single most common gap in first-round inquiries is the omission of core application and performance requirements: most buyers share only a part number,a reference photo,and a target order quantity,without specifying rated torque load,handle material requirements,surface finish standards,drive size compatibility,and whether they require standard off-the-shelf units,modified standard parts,or fully custom designed components.This missing information forces suppliers to make default assumptions that rarely align with your actual project needs,leading to misaligned expectations,wasted sample development time,and costly production reworks later in the process.

## Why Zhejiang Has Become a Leading Sourcing Hub for Ratchet Handle Production

![How to Select a Reliable Zhejiang Ratchet Handle Supplier for Bulk Hardware Procurement](https://static.ok-tool.com/uploads/industry/toolhandle/Uoag0yAmtgWwx.webp)

Zhejiang’s decades-old integrated hardware and injection molding cluster,spanning Ningbo,Taizhou,and Jinhua,delivers tangible supply chain advantages for ratchet handle production that are hard to replicate in other manufacturing regions.Unlike specialized industrial clusters that focus exclusively on metal stamping or only plastic injection production,Zhejiang’s ecosystem supports every step of ratchet handle manufacturing within a short freight distance: raw steel and engineering plastic resin suppliers,precision heat treatment workshops,plating and coating service providers,high-speed tooling shops,and final assembly lines are all located within a 90-minute drive of most production facilities.

This concentrated ecosystem cuts out the cross-province logistics delays and cross-vendor coordination gaps that often add 2-3 weeks to production timelines in less concentrated regions.For buyers,this translates to shorter overall lead times,faster resolution of in-process quality issues,and more flexible production scheduling for both small trial orders and large bulk shipments.Proximity to Ningbo-Zhoushan port,one of the world’s busiest cargo ports,further reduces drayage times for ocean freight,cutting 2-3 days off pre-shipment transit compared to inland manufacturing locations.For custom ratchet handle projects,local tooling shops can deliver modified or new production molds in 10-15 days on average,compared to 3-4 week lead times common in regions without concentrated tooling resources.

## Key Information to Share in Your First Inquiry for an Accurate Quote

Providing the following core details in your initial outreach eliminates the need for suppliers to make assumptions about your requirements,and ensures you receive comparable,accurate quotes from every Zhejiang ratchet handle supplier you contact:

- Rated torque requirement and application scenario: Specify if the ratchet handle is for light-duty household tool sets,medium-duty automotive repair,or heavy-duty industrial use,as this directly determines metal grade,heat treatment specifications,and structural design requirements.
- Handle component material preferences: Note if you require fiber-reinforced nylon grips,PP plastic grips,TPR soft overmold grips,or full metal handle constructions,as material costs vary by more than 40% across these options.
- Surface treatment and durability standards: List required finish (chrome plating,black oxide,zinc plating,matte coating) and required performance for salt spray testing,abrasion resistance,or cold/heat tolerance if you are sourcing for extreme climate markets.
- Order structure and lead time expectations: Clarify split between trial order,recurring bulk order volumes,and required delivery windows,as this impacts MOQ thresholds,production scheduling,and unit pricing.
- Compliance and certification requirements: Note if your market requires REACH,RoHS,Prop 65,or other material compliance standards,as this changes raw material sourcing and third-party testing arrangements.

## How to Evaluate a Zhejiang Ratchet Handle Supplier Beyond Unit Price

Low unit prices rarely translate to lower total cost of ownership if a supplier cannot deliver consistent quality or meet agreed delivery timelines.Use the following structured evaluation framework to assess potential partners before committing to tooling or bulk orders:

![How to Select a Reliable Zhejiang Ratchet Handle Supplier for Bulk Hardware Procurement](https://static.ok-tool.com/uploads/industry/default/8P4fyV2e9XdVb.webp)

| Evaluation Dimension | Verification Step | Common Red Flag to Avoid |
| --- | --- | --- |
| Core production capability | Confirm the supplier operates in-house hardware machining,heat treatment,and plastic injection molding lines for ratchet handle components,rather than outsourcing all core production steps to third-party workshops. | Supplier cannot share real-time production floor footage of both metal component processing and plastic grip injection during a virtual or in-person facility audit. |
| Quality control framework | Request documented QC checkpoints,including incoming material hardness testing,in-line assembly torque verification,surface finish adhesion checks,and final batch random sampling for performance. | Supplier only references generic system certifications without providing ratchet handle-specific test protocols or acceptance criteria. |
| Customization and sample support | Confirm the supplier can modify existing standard tooling for custom design requests,provide full dimensional and performance reports with first samples,and adjust tooling at no additional cost if samples do not meet agreed specifications. | Supplier demands 100% upfront tooling payment with no written commitment to align sample performance with your requirements before bulk production. |
| Lead time consistency | Ask for written production lead time ranges for sample development,trial orders,and recurring bulk orders,and request evidence of recent order delivery performance for similar ratchet handle SKUs. | Supplier quotes unfeasibly short lead times that skip required processing steps (e.g.3-day bulk turnaround for 10,000 custom heat-treated ratchet handles) to win the order. |

## Common Sourcing Risks and Practical Mitigation Steps

Even with the advantages of Zhejiang’s manufacturing cluster,buyers often encounter avoidable quality and delivery issues when selecting suppliers based solely on the lowest unit price.One of the most frequent quality failures we see across ratchet handle orders is inconsistent torque performance across a single production batch.This issue almost always traces back to cut corners on heat treatment for metal ratchet drive components: some suppliers reduce heat treatment cycle times to lower energy costs and speed up production,resulting in metal gears that slip,deform,or break under rated load after only a small number of uses.**The easiest mitigation step during sample validation is to request 10+ random samples from an actual pilot production run,not 2-3 hand-finished golden samples,and conduct repeated torque cycle testing on every sample to verify consistent performance.**

A second common risk is mismatched grip material.Many buyers specify impact-resistant,cold-tolerant fiberglass-reinforced nylon for ratchet handle grips,only to receive lower-cost unfilled PP grips that crack when dropped on hard surfaces in low-temperature environments.To avoid this,you can request raw material resin certifications at the start of production,and add a simple low-temperature drop test to your pre-shipment inspection checklist to validate grip durability before goods leave the factory.

MOQ misalignment is another frequent source of frustration for both buyers and suppliers.Most Zhejiang ratchet handle manufacturers set MOQ thresholds based on raw material batch sizes and production line efficiency,rather than arbitrary targets.Standard off-the-shelf ratchet handles typically have lower MOQs,as small orders can be slotted into existing scheduled production runs,while fully custom designs requiring new tooling will have higher MOQs to cover setup costs and tooling amortization.If you have lower volume requirements for a custom design,ask your supplier if they can modify existing standard tooling instead of building a completely new mold; in many cases,this can cut both upfront tooling costs and MOQ requirements by half or more without impacting part performance.
